A journey back in time to the Court of King Arthur Pendragon - where Guinevere, Merlin, Sir Launcelot, the Lady of the Lake and the Knights of the Round Table battle with Morgan Le Fay and the forces of evil. This thrilling exploration into the darker depths of Arthurian legend was the smash hit of the 1994 Edinburgh Festival Fringe. Poetry, puppetry, magic and mime are interwoven with a beautiful musical score to create a spectacular theatrical experience of comedy, pathos and power.
Pendragon was first staged by the National Youth Music Theatre at Horsham Arts Centre on 4th June 1994. The production subsequently moved to the Edinburgh Fringe Festival where it won a Fringe First Award in August 1994. Pendragon was commissioned with funds from the Richard Gregson Williams Memorial Trust and the Vic-Wells Association.
